2013_5_9_gaffigan_sm.jpg Stand up comic Jim Gaffigan sat down and wrote a book.

The funnyman known for his riffs on food is also the father of five kids ages 9 and under, which brings a whole new level to his observational humor.

Gaffigan compiled his stories of fatherhood in his first book Dad Is Fat. He says, "It's not an advice book. It's not a 'I love my kids' book. It's not a 'I hate my kids' book." It's just funny. Skip the fluff and "get to the funny."
